Subject: Memtrace cut-over complete

Team,

Cut-over to Memtrace v2 for GPU memory profiling finished last night. Old v1 agents are disabled; any tickets referencing v1 dashboards should be closed as resolved-by-migration. Sampling overhead is now under 2% and allocation traces include kernel names. Known gap: profiles older than 30 days were not migrated. Point customers at the v2 docs for setup questions. For reference when troubleshooting, the agent now runs with the following configuration.

settings of bagaf-bawip:
[aldax]
port = 5000
region = south-4
host = aldax.brasklabs.corp
team = brivan
timeout_ms = 2000
retries = 2

Validators in Skerry load as plugins from /plugins/validators. Each exports check(record) and a manifest. Registry refresh happens on deploy; no hot reload. Bad manifests fail closed. Signing keys for third-party plugins live in the Corven vault. If the vault seals after three bad attempts, unseal it with the recovery passphrase below:

unlock words, tajeg-bawip: fraael-sorael-wenir-istir-pelwyn-ulavan-norir-briiel-lamix-kaswyn-aldius-tamion-tamvan

Visiting contractors entering the Larchway Prototype Workshop must be booked in advance by a sponsoring engineer and escorted at all times. Safety glasses are mandatory beyond the yellow line, and photography of any rig is prohibited. Once your escort has signed the visit sheet, the workshop's inner door is opened with the code below.

turnstile pass: bdg-YEOZLM-79341408

**Drift in Heartvane receipt mailer config**

Heads up, plugin folks: the Heartvane donation-receipt mailer in sandbox no longer matches production — retry limits and template paths have drifted. If your plugin hooks into receipt rendering, you may see different behavior per environment. We'll reconcile this week. For now, develop against the sandbox values listed here.

config for kahag-tafop:
WENWYN_PIN=7412
WENWYN_TENANT=fenion
WENWYN_METRICS_HOST=metrics.wenwyn.zemvarnet.local
WENWYN_SEAL=seal_cafee3b9
WENWYN_STANDBY_TEAM=praox